For God’s Glory

Reading: John 9:1-7

Devotional:
The blind man didn't suffer because of sin—his or his parents'—but so "the works of God might be displayed in him." This radical truth challenges our fairness-obsessed culture. Sometimes God allows difficulty not to teach us a lesson, but to reveal His glory through us. The man lived forty years in darkness, yet when healing came, he didn't complain about the wait—he celebrated the miracle. Your struggle might be the platform God uses to demonstrate His power to a watching world. Are you willing to be the vessel He chooses, even if it's uncomfortable? God's glory isn't just shown in miraculous healings, but in faithful endurance. When you love God despite your handicaps and hardships, you become a living testimony that He is worth more than comfort. Today, surrender your need for immediate relief and ask God how He wants to display His glory through your situation.
